ERP-ONE+ At A Glance
Product Overview
Distribution One’s ERP-ONE+ is a complete, wholesale-distribution accounting system and warehouse automation solution. Comprehensive and integrated, ERP-ONE+ aims to increase interconnectivity while heightening operational efficiency through core procedures and automation.
The purpose behind Distribution One’s ERP-ONE+ software solution is to help wholesalers and distributors across many industries streamline processes, automate operations and access real-time business information anywhere.
It includes modules that address: Order Entry, Accounts Receivable and Payable, Inventory Control, Warehouse Automation, Vendor-Managed Inventory, Lot Control, Point of Sale, General Ledger, Purchasing, Sales Analysis, Customer Relationship Management, Dashboard and Data Analytics, Warehouse+ and many other standard tools, like Kitting/Assembly and Electronic Data Interchange (EDI).
In addition, ERP-ONE+ integrates with third-party e-commerce vendors like Amazon and its Seller Central platform, as well as shipping firms like FedEx and UPS. So, selling a product and shipping inventory can be done in a few mouse clicks.
Features
ERP-ONE+ functionality stems from its 18 features that address most aspects of business management, including, but not limited to:
Dashboard + Data Analytics – Precise visualizations and real-time alerts help identify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) that are most significant to individual users, delivering crucial insights into current business health.
Sales Order Entry – Instantly available customer information lets a company process sales orders and customize per user engagement.
Invoicing & Billing – This feature promotes the smooth flow of data from sales order to billing and can be customized per a user’s needs.
CRM – A single-screen CRM lets users drill down customer information for near-instant actionable data. It can also be customized per user and integrated with another third-party CRM.
Inventory and Warehouse Management – This feature scales to demand and provides management of inventory as well as its location in the warehouse.
Purchasing – This feature handles special customer requests, suggested inventory replenishment and inventory linking so a user can make an intelligent purchasing decision.
Sales Analysis – This tool delivers immediate sales data from which a user can inquire, report, compare and track trends before making critical business planning decisions.
Interactive Management Reporting – This feature permits users to import vendor data, export company data to Word or Excel docs (with on-the-fly modifications possible), and take advantage of insightful exception reporting, among available reporting options.
Document Management, Cash Management, Accounts Receivable/Payable and General Ledger are given tools.

Target Market
Distribution One specializes in providing comprehensive ERP business software solutions to mid- and large-size wholesale distribution customers in industries that include: fasteners, industrial, retail fulfillment, janitorial/sanitation, HVAC, plumbing, paper and packaging, hardware, building supply and specialty tools. Implementation/Integration
Distribution One has developed and executes an Implementation Process that combines a dedicated team with a customer’s assigned project team to ensure every aspect of the software launch is addressed, planned and initiated correctly. As one of four distinct services, Installation includes pre-implementation consulting, system installation and configuration, user training, data transfer from legacy system and go-live/on-site support.
Customers can expect full participation in roundtable discussions and discovery sessions to ensure system generation is understood, assigned and scheduled. Installation includes loading the application software, configuring workstations, defining printer setups and more, with the goal of maximizing system stability and reliability. Final data conversion transfers data from an existing system to ERP-ONE+ safely, securely and accurately. Following GoLive and final data conversion, each user completes on-site, hands-on training, tailored to a customer’s specific business model and management goals.
Customer Service & Support
Distribution One’s customer support includes a mix of live telephone help 24/7, online knowledge base, user communities, and a customer portal through which help desk tickets can be generated.

Shortcomings
It does not have a distinct HRMS/HCM module. Its initial cost may be too steep for some businesses.

About
Distribution One has developed customer-focused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) software designed for the needs of wholesalers and distributors. Formed in 1996 and headquartered in Mount Laurel, New Jersey, Distribution One operates a branch office in Irving, Texas, as well as a network of ERP specialists in eight states across the country.
Distribution One’s 8,000-plus users operate in a variety of global industries from fasteners, adhesives, industrial supply and food service to electrical, retail, hardware and janitorial supply. Wholesalers and distributors of every size consider Distribution One’s turnkey software a means to streamline productivity, automate operations, and assess real-time data to improve profitability and better compete in the market.
